lunes, 15 de abril de 2013

Error al intentar iniciar el servicio de sincronización de Perfiles de Usuario

Otro error al provisionar el servicio de Perfiles de Usuario se agrega a la lista:

ILM Certificate could not be created: Cert step 2 could not be created

El detalle es el siguiente:

Log Name: Application

Source: ILM Web Service Configuration

Date: 15/04/2013 03:35:09 p.m.

Event ID: 234

Task Category: None

Level: Warning

Keywords: Classic

User: N/A

Computer: INFOWARE-WFE-01.infowareguate.com

Description:

ILM Certificate could not be created: Cert step 2 could not be created: C:\Program Files\Microsoft Office Servers\14.0\Tools\MakeCert.exe -pe -sr LocalMachine -ss My -a sha1 -n CN="ForefrontIdentityManager" -sky exchange -pe -in "ForefrontIdentityManager" -ir localmachine -is root

Event Xml:

<Event xmlns="http://schemas.microsoft.com/win/2004/08/events/event">

<System>

<Provider Name="ILM Web Service Configuration" />

<EventID Qualifiers="0">234</EventID>

<Level>3</Level>

<Task>0</Task>

<Keywords>0x80000000000000</Keywords>

<TimeCreated SystemTime="2013-04-15T21:35:09.000000000Z" />

<EventRecordID>628361</EventRecordID>

<Channel>Application</Channel>

<Computer>INFOWARE-WFE-01.infowareguate.com</Computer>

<Security />

</System>

<EventData>

<Data>ILM Certificate could not be created: Cert step 2 could not be created: C:\Program Files\Microsoft Office Servers\14.0\Tools\MakeCert.exe -pe -sr LocalMachine -ss My -a sha1 -n CN="ForefrontIdentityManager" -sky exchange -pe -in "ForefrontIdentityManager" -ir localmachine -is root</Data>

</EventData>

</Event>

 

La ventaja es que este puede solucionarse rápido.  Solo es necesario validar que efectivamente la autoridad raíz de certificados esta duplicada, eliminarlos y ejecutar de nuevo el aprovisionamiento del servicio de perfiles de usuario.

Cómo hacerlo?

1) Ejecutar el monitor de consola de Microsoft MMC desde el comando Run del sistema operativo, Agregar el Add-in Certificate, revisar si esta duplicado ForefrontIdentityManager como aparece en la siguiente pantalla:

image

Estos se duplican cada vez que intentamos provisionar el servicio de Perfiles de Usuario

2) Eliminar estos registros, seleccionándolos todos los que  indican forefrontIdentityManager, y presionando la tecla DEL o Supr.

3) Luego reprovisione el servicio de aplicación de Perfiles de Usuarios, esto lo puede hacer solamente seleccionando el servicio de Perfiles de Usuario y presionando el botón del Ribbon Properties, deslizarse hacia abajo y presionar el botón OK.  Si eliminó el servicio vuélvalo a crear.

4) Intente iniciar el servicio de Sincronización de Perfiles de Usuario, desde Central Administration, Manage services on server , y praesionando la opción "Start" sobre "User Profile Synchronization Service" (Valide que la opción Use Profile Service" este ya levantada).

Les deseo éxito para resolver este problema, abajo la imagen con el servicio levantado y recuerde luego reiniciar el IIS para luego poder crear la conexión de Perfiles de Usuario.

image

SharePoint4Fun!,

Juan Manuel Herrera Ocheita

domingo, 14 de abril de 2013

Corrigiendo el problema cuando se desea mostrar un video y solicita las credenciales en SharePoint

Es de conocimiento general el poder incrustar video en las páginas web a través del DOM o Document Object Model como el siguiente ejemplo:

<!--
<object classid="CLSID:22D6F312-B0F6-11D0-94AB-0080C74C7E95"
width="640" height="360" id="mediaplayer1" title="Win Media Player">

<param name="FileName" value="/path/to/video.wmv">
<param name="AutoStart" value="False">
<param name="ShowControls" value="True">
<param name="ShowStatusBar" value="False">
<param name="ShowDisplay" value="False">
<param name="AutoRewind" value="True">
<param name="DisplayBackColor" value="True" />
<param name="BufferingTime" value="6">

<embed src="/path/to/video.wmv" width="640" height="360"
autostart="True" type="application/x-mplayer2"
pluginspage="http://www.microsoft.com/Windows/Downloads/Contents/MediaPlayer/"
filename="/path/to/video.wmv" showcontrols="True"
showstatusbar="False" showdisplay="False" autorewind="True"
displaybackcolor="True" bufferingtime="6">
</embed>

</object>

-->

Pero pueda que no funcione al momento de hacer clic sobre el botón play o al intentar que inicie automáticamente con el parámetro AutoStart.

Al parecer hay un bloqueo para ejecutar los videos incrustados y al utilizar https para navegar sobre SharePoint. Como resolverlo entonces, agregar el nombre de la aplicación Web en los sitios de intranet pero sin incluir http o https solo el nombre de la aplicación web como se resuelve, por ejemplo: portal.dominio.com.

Para realizar esto en el navegador de Internet Explorer haga lo siguiente:

1) Haga clic sobre Internet Options

2) Haga clic en la pestaña de Security

3) Local Intranet

4) Haga clic sobre Sites

5) Haga clic sobre el botón "Advanced"

6) Escriba el nombre de la aplicación Web del Portal de SharePoint (ej: portal.dominio.com) y presione el botón Add

7) Presione el botón "Close"

8) Presione el botón "OK" dos veces y listo.

Y eso es todo, espero que haya podido ayudado amigo lector.

 

Juan Manuel Herrera Ocheita

 

 

Y eso es todo,

jueves, 11 de abril de 2013

Evento en la Universidad Galileo Ciudad de Guatemala

Este evento lo ha organizado la Universidad Galileo con Socios de Microsoft para profesionales y estudiantes de la Universidad será el martes 23 y miércoles 24 de abril del 2013 en el campos central de la Universidad Galileo de 8:00 a.m. a 6:00 p.m.

Los temas son variados y la mayoría es alrededor de los productos más novedos5os de Microsoft y algunos sobre Cisco.  Entre estos temas están Office 365,a SharePoint (su servidor estará compartiendo nuevas funcionalidades), Visual Studio, Windows Server 2012, SQL Server 2013 y Windows Azure.

23 y 24 Abril (2)

Como expositores estarán con nosotros los MVP´s de Guatemala, Carlos Lone, Juan Manuel Alvarado, su servidor y muchos otros profesionales certificados y socios de Microsoft.

La agenda es la siguiente:

Horario

Día 23 de Abril (Martes) Salón 401

Día 24 de Abril (Miércoles) Salón 401

7:30 – 8:00

REGISTRO

08:00 - 9:30

SQL Azure por Alumnos  por Víctor Cárdenas

Office 365 por Oscar Acuña

9:30 – 9:45

Break

09:45 - 11:15

Always On Availability Groups de SQL Server por Víctor Cárdenas

Cloud Computing y Windows Azure por Marlon Ramos

11:15 -12:45

Demostración de Comunicaciones Unificadas CISCO por Luis Ochaeta y Alumnos LASI

Project Server por Oscar Acuña

12:45 – 13:30

Tiempo de Almuerzo

13:30: 15:00

MVC por Carlos Juan Orellana

Nuevas características de SharePoint 2013 por Juan Manuel Herrera

15:00 - 16:30

Mobile & Social Development with ASP.NET por Carlos Lone

Desarrollo de Aplicaciones para Windows 8  por Carlos Lone

16:30 – 16:45

Break

16:45 – 18:15

SQL BI Análisis geoespacial por Juan Alvarado.

Windows 2012 por Jorge Guajardo

 

Si están en Ciudad de Guatemala para esas fechas, no falten y aprovechen esta oportunidad de conocer de primera mano las tecnologías que están revolucionando los negocios y que son de mayor adopción hoy en día.

Para registrarte al evento haz clic en este enlace: http://microsoftpartnerfestgt.eventbrite.com/

SharePoint4Fun!,

 

Juan Manuel Herrera Ocheita

domingo, 7 de abril de 2013

Por qué Office 365 es una plataforma para toda la empresa

Las empresas enfrentan constantes desafíos como la expansión geográfica, reducción de costos, mejor uso del tiempo, mejora en la comunicación y la colaboración día a día. 

Definitivamente la tecnología puede ayudar a las empresas alcanzar estas mejoras, la pregunta de un millón de dólares es que tecnología puede lograrlo y como pueden las organizaciones adoptar esta y es allí donde Office 365 entra a jugar un papel fundamental para apoyar a las empresas en esta transición de una forma que no era posible antes.

Permítame amigo lector explicarle con más detalle:

Office 365 no es otra herramienta o aplicación en la nube, sino más bien una plataforma integrada de colaboración, comunicación y productividad que empodera a los equipos con sus tareas cotidianas.

Office 365 sea una plataforma para toda la empresa crea una única forma de comunicación y de colaboración, algo muy necesario en empresas ubicadas geográficamente en múltiples localidades.

Office 365 esta en la nube esto permite a las empresas conectarse en cualquier lugar y a cualquier horario en un ambiente de alta redundancia, a prueba de fallos y con alta seguridad.

4) Que Office 365 sea un servicio permite a las empresas aprovechar las constantes mejoras y dejaremos de escuchar versiones de productos por la frase Online, ejemplo:  SharePoint Online, Exchange Online, Project Online.

5) Office 365 es más que un solo producto, provee una integración perfecta de servicios como la autenticación de directorio de usuarios, correo, video y audio conferencia, estado de presencia, administración de documentos, multi edición de documentos en la nube, administración de calendario, encuestas, control de tareas, foro de discusión, etiquetado de contenido, búsqueda y filtro de contenido e información de personas, entre muchas otras más.

Muchas empresas desean obtener muchas o todas estas funcionalidades pero no conocen como obtenerlas, la buena noticia es que todas están incluidas e instaladas listas para utilizarse en Office 365, esto no quiere decir que no sea necesaria una  empresa de consultoría que ayude en el proceso de adopción y equipamiento a los usuarios dentro de la organización, pero no es necesario el desarrollo e instalación ya que esta lista y corriendo en la nube.

Caso de la vida Real:

Un usuario en Dallas se autentica a su portal de O365 a través de la dirección http://portal.miempresa.onmicrosoft.com , necesita elaborar un reporte, por lo que se dirige al sitio de equipo de SharePoint Online donde esta el documento que desea modificar. En Nueva York un usuario de la misma compañía que ya estaba conectado se percata a través del estado de la presencia en Lync que se ha conectado el usuario de Dallas, que necesita preguntarle sobre fechas de producción, así que utiliza el chat de Lync para preguntarle, entonces el usuario de Dallas le indica que esta información la necesita corroborar con el usuario encargado de inventario que esta en Seattle Washington en una conferencia, por lo que escribe un correo al usuario y este lo recibe en su Windows 8 Phone que utiliza Lync nuevamente para iniciar el chat conferencia con Dallas y New York, le indica que haga una búsqueda de la palabra "Inventario de Partes" y que filtre por tipo de archivo y seleccione el archivo Excel, el cual esta conectado con el sistema de inventarios que esta la nube a través de SQL Azure.  El usuario encuentra el archivo de Excel lo visualiza en el navegador, presione el botón refresh para asegurarse que es esta actualizado, copia el valor al documento que esta editando en otra página.  Agrega a su asistente en la otra oficina al chat de Lync y le solicita que edite el mismo documento para colocar estilo, color y presentación.  Toma un sorbo de café mientras ve como los cambios están sucediendo al otro lado de la oficina, le indica algunos cambios menores a través del chat de Lync y cuando esta listo, presiona el botón de Iniciar Flujo de Aprobación, el cual envía un correo a su jefe inmediato para que autorice el documento, el cual esta de viaje en Argentina. El Usuario en Argentina recibe la notificación en su teléfono Windows 8 Phone, hace clic sobre el enlace del  mensaje el cual lo lleva a Office 365 este revisa el documento que puede visualizar sin necesidad de descargarlo y presiona el botón Aprobar en SharePoint Online.  De regreso en Dallas es recibida la notificación de la aprobación del documento el cual es dirigido a través de una regla del organizador de contenido de SharePoint Online hacia a una biblioteca de reportes mensuales en el sitio del presidente de la compañía que esta en una reunión de negocios y ha sido notificado de la actualización en su biblioteca sin intervención humana, sin una llamada de teléfono y el costo de esta transacción fueron de 0.70 centavos de dólar que es lo que cuesta aproximadamente una hora para un usuario de una compañía de 100 usuarios que estas distribuidos alrededor de estados unidos y del mundo.

Ahora pregunto cuanto se ahorro en boletos, en llamadas telefónicas, en productividad de los empleados, en eficiencia en los procesos y el usuario no tubo que despegarse un momento de su silla, ni salirse de una aplicación para otra, y ejecutar esto manualmente el cual pudiera demorarlo unas horas más, sino es que todo el día en recopilar y perseguir a los usuarios para obtener esta información.

Gracias a Office 365, el crecimiento de la compañía no se verá afectado, sino más bien apoyará y mejorará las destrezas de la organización en laque comunicación y colaboración,  la clave esta en apoyarse en una empresa que conozca el producto y empodere a los usuarios dentro de la organización para garantizar la adopción y mejoramiento de la productividad.

Quiero terminar indicando que Office 365, ya no es un tema técnico sino más bien de negocios y debe de verse bajo esta luz para que pueda alcanzar todo su potencial dentro de la organización y sea un valor o activo dentro de esta.

Desde la perspectiva de negocios si Office 365 me permite aumentar la colaboración de los equipos, mejora la comunicación, y esta disponible de inmediato en cualquier lugar geográfico donde tenga una conexión a la nube, permitirá a los gerentes de hoy en día a expandirse con mayor agilidad sin forzosamente que realizar una inversión de infraestructura tecnología alta y que puede ser contratada con su tarjeta de crédito personal o empresarial.  Esto dará a las empresas que lo adopten una ventaja competitiva y una mejora en la eficiencia hacia sus clientes tanto internos como externos.

Me despido invitándolos a que piensen con más orientación de negocios y menos técnica ya que no es más un tema de tecnológico primordialmente.

Juan Manuel Herrera Ocheita

martes, 2 de abril de 2013

La ola de actualización el la nube con O365 esta por arribar a nuestras costas

Microsoft ha estado actualizando millones de granjas de SharePoint Online 2010 a 2013, y esto lo ha hecho por tramos, grupo o como ellos lo han denominado olas, pues ya nos toco a nosotros en breve disponer de esta nueva versión que trae muchas mejoras en funcionalidad y visualización.

Les comparto el mensaje que nos muestra en la página de administración de Office 365.

image

Bueno estaré en espera cuando ya este habilitado el botón para actualizar la interfaz Visual que podemos encontrar bajo el sitio primario del portal en Site actions, Site Settings, Visual Upgrade

image

image

Y pasemos de esta interfaz

image

A esta otra

image

Cool ha!

Bueno la les compartí mi entusiasmo y cuando este listo que espero sea mañana, pueda compartirles algo más relacionado a esta nueva interfaz.

GoOnline4FunWithO365,

Juan Manuel Herrera Ocheita